That is one of the baddest nova ive seen in a long time, What size are the tires and wheels? Because you nailed it.

YENKO/SS 09-02-2009 07:55 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by gsmith (Post 232807)
That is one of the baddest nova ive seen in a long time, What size are the tires and wheels? Because you nailed it.

Front are 235/40R17, Rears are 235/50R18. Front wheel is a 17x7 4.75 BS. Rear wheel is a 18x8 5.5 BS. Thanks for the compliments.
